Here’s what can happen with problem teeth:

Overly Crowded Teeth: This occurs when there is simply a lack of room within your jaw for all of your teeth to fit normally. By putting of going to the dentist for overcrowded teeth, there are more problems than meets the eye than what you see in the mirror. You could be creating tooth decay that can prevent your teeth from growing normal, along with serious health issues.
Wide spaced teeth: May occur with the abnormal continued growth of the jaw bone. When teeth are missing, this issue can also be caused by the other teeth shifting due to extra space. Too much space between your teeth can cause periodontal disease.

Maloclusion: What people commonly refer to as an “overbite” is known to dental professionals as “overjet.This occures when the upper teeth over bite the lower teeth. This is typically caused by genetics, bad oral habits, or over development of the jaw bone supporting the teeth. This issue can lead to gum problems or irritation, and/or wear on the lower teeth and can cause painful jaw and joint problems.

Corrective Underbite: This occurs when the lower teeth protrude past the front teeth. This will happen due to the undergrowth, or over growth of the jaw. By having upper missing teeth, this can also happen. This issue can prevent the normal function of front teeth or molars which can lead to tooth wear. This may also create problems with your jaw with painful joint problems.

Cross Bite: This occurs when the upper and lower jaws are both misaligned. It causes one or more upper teeth to bite on the inside of the lower teeth, and can happen on both the front and/or the sides of the mouth. This problem can cause wear on your teeth, create gum disease, and promote bone loss.

Invisalign is designed, manufactured, and marketed by a Santa Clara based medical facility device company named “Align” Technology, Inc. Align says that over 35,790 physicians are trained to provide Invisalign Braces in the U.S., with 48,132 doctors world wide and growing by the day. As of January 29, 2008, Align Technology has 1,307 employees worldwide, and has manufactured more than 32 million aligners.
